Austin,TX 78736 DP 512-300-3636 '512-692-2947 www,paradigmcontract.corn Addendum to Exhibit "A" PARADIGM CONTRACTING Respectfully Submitted by: 3-Lefer► RergoEd Approved by: Date: GENERAL TERMS AND CONDITIONS AND WARRANTY Installation charges are for a"standard" installation unless specifically noted to be otherwise.Installation charges are due upon completion.Standard installations are based upon a soil work site,that is freely accessible by truck,(no fencing,tree/landscaping or utility obstacles,etc.),and level,(+/-1-2%maximum slope).An accessible water source must be available to the installer.Any site work that is not expressly described is excluded.Standard installation does not include any extra or additional machinery,drillers,etc.,for rock excavation.If rock conditions are encountered,additional charges will apply. Standard installations generally require from 2-10 business days to complete,depending upon the amount and type of equipment,site conditions,weather,and the installer's schedule.Work may or may not be performed in consecutive days.Engineered wood fiber and shredded rubber surfacing are spread,not compacted,rolled,or watered.The Customer is responsible for locating and clearly marking all underground utilities in the installation area before any installation work can begin.The installer is not responsible for damages,repairs,or discontinuance of business due to damaged utilities. If applicable,sprinkler system locates,re-working and repairs are excluded from installation charges. Installation of all products,(equipment,borders,fall surfacing and amenities)are as quoted and approved by acceptance of quotes and drawings.As a precautionary measure,work in progress areas will be taped off at the end of the workday.Pier spoils from installation shall be spread at site.The installer is not responsible for any damages or re-works resulting from afterhour's events or activities during the work in progress period. Temporary fencing is only provided by specific request,and additional charges will apply.Collectively and/or individually,the installation company shall not be held liable for any damages resulting from misuse,vandalism, or neglect.Any deviations from approved and accepted placement of all items,along with additional work,over and above quoted items,will be chargeable to the customer.Once work is completed the customer will be notified if present at the job site,and all responsibility of any new work will be transferred to the customer.The customer is responsible for maintaining the integrity of completed installation work until all components have seated and/or cured(concrete footings,etc.). Your project site must be completely prepared and ready to receive your equipment before any installation work begins.Acquisition of any and all permits is the sole responsibility of the customer.Additional charges may be billed for any extra hours or trips needed as a result of the work site not being ready.Neither the installation contractor will be responsible for delays caused by shortages,incorrect parts,weather conditions, other contractors,or lack of site readiness. 10719 Twilight Vista P.Austin,TX 78736 1.11.512-300-3636 1.512-692-2947 www paradigmcontract.cam
